Good to know
Typically, you have to be at least 21 years old to rent a car in the United States. Younger drivers aren't always turned away — just expect some extra rules or charges. Check the suppliers' terms and conditions before booking.
If you're bringing the kids along, check if you need to add a car seat to your BFI car hire reservation. Whether a legal requirement or not, they're always the safest way for youngsters to ride.
You'll need some documents when you get to the rental counter. As a rule, bring your physical driver's licence, a credit card with enough balance for the excess (debit cards usually aren't accepted), and another form of photo ID. Your booking will tell you exactly what you need.
Get acquainted with your rental. Check your seat and mirrors, test the lights and blinkers, and get a feel for its handling before you set off. And remember to stick to the right side of the road in the United States.

The blood alcohol concentration (BAC) limit in the United States is 0.08%. Since alcohol's effects vary from person to person, the best way to be sure you're safe to drive is not to drink anything at all.
